Are Seat Belts for Dogs Safe?

Unlike using children’s car seats, the use of dog car seat belts is not regulated by any state-wide laws in the US. And although there are currently 8 states that have dog seat belt laws, you may still wonder: if dog seat belts are not yet mandatory, are they really necessary and safe?

The first thing you need to know is that dog seat belts protect not only your furry passenger, but also other people in the car and you as a driver. Even the most well-behaved dog is unlikely to spend the whole car ride in one place. Sooner or later the pup might get bored, and this is where the unpredictable behavior can get dangerous. Your dog can accidentally obstruct your view or interfere with your driving, putting the lives and safety of the passengers at risk.

According to numerous studies, a dog seat belt is an effective way of restricting your dog in one place and preventing additional damage in case of a rough stop or collision, but only if you meet two requirements:

  • The seat belt should have exceptional quality and come from a renowned manufacturer. Whenever possible, look for a crash tested dog seat belt — only then you can fully expect it to fulfill its purpose and ensure the safety of the dog and the passengers.
  • The way the seat belt attaches to your dog is an important aspect of the safety. The only suitable way to wear a seat belt for a dog is to attach it to a harness, given that the harness also has a high quality of construction and has more than one connection point.

How Do You Use a Dog Seat Belt?

In theory, using a special seat belt for transporting your dog isn’t complicated at all: you put a harness on your dog, attach the seat belt to the harness with a buckle, and then put the buckle on the opposite side into the seat belt slot in the rear seat of your car.

In reality, there is one potential problem preventing you from immediately starting to use a dog seat belt. If your pup is not used to wearing a harness, the first ride in a car wearing a harness and a seat belt can turn out to be quite a stressful adventure for everyone involved.

The key here is to ease your dog into wearing a harness. Start by wearing it for short periods of time around the house. When your pup feels comfortable wearing the harness for 15-20 minutes, take it to the nearest dog park. Then, using positive reinforcement and treats, you will easily get to a point where your pup is prepared to travel in a harness and a seat belt for extended periods of time.

Features to Consider When Choosing a Dog Seat Belt

The market for dog seat belts is rather limited, but there are still good options and bad options when it comes to choosing a seat belt for your pup. If you want to pick the best possible dog seat belt for your needs, consider the following three features:

  • Safety. The number one parameter in choosing a great dog seat belt is security. It may not look very exciting or have extra functionality, but it needs to be good at what it is supposed to do, which is secure your dog in the rear seat of the car.
  • Durability. No matter how well-trained your pup may be, there is no guarantee that it won’t tug, pull, and chew on the seat belt during the ride. The material of the seat belt must be extra durable, and the metal elements of the construction need to be sturdy enough not to unbuckle or snap at the worst possible moment.
  • Size. Most dog seat belts come in a variety of sizes designed for the different weights of the furry passenger. Always make sure to pick the right size and look for adjustable seat belts that can be made longer or shorter depending on your needs.
